Output edcfae07ab91a0d98ada5de4c885d21ab2094252c62a7246393f8fef3ac9324b:5

value
49989833
script pubkey
OP_0 OP_PUSHBYTES_20 8d6eefdeba256ce0222b8820ddeb39f21b9bbee5
address
bc1q34hwlh46y4kwqg3t3qsdm6ee7gdeh0h9evkgdv
transaction
edcfae07ab91a0d98ada5de4c885d21ab2094252c62a7246393f8fef3ac9324b
spent
true